    RPA Hub Workspace overview

    ServiceNow® RPA Hub Workspace is a web-based platform that helps you orchestrate ServiceNow robots to execute ongoing business processes. Use attended and unattended robots in your environment to create, monitor, manage, and deploy a digital workforce.

    RPA Hub is the default landing page of the RPA Hub Workspace. You can access this page in two ways:
    • By navigating to All > Robotic Process Automation > RPA Hub Workspace and then selecting the home icon (Home icon.).
    • By navigating to Workspaces > RPA Hub Workspace.
    This page contains descriptions about the following basic score card, lists, and reports that you can use to manage your digital workforce:
    Bot process summary
    Vertical bar charts of the incident records that involve bot processes or a robot. In the Insights section, view a donut report of robots states. You can also see an overview of the change records associated with the robots, bot processes, and business applications that are related to the bot processes

    Robot utilization section
    Chart legends of the highest and lowest utilized unattended and attended robots, over a period.

    Process jobs summary
    Donut report of the process jobs by status in the last 24 hours. For example, abandoned, canceled, failed, running, skipped, and success.
    Spline report of the process job trend by status, over a period. Spline reports show how one or more values change over time by connecting a series of known data points with a curve that emphasizes the trend over individual data points.
    List of the current running process jobs.

    Queues summary
    Vertical bar report of queues with most work items pending, work items status, and Average Handling Time (AHT).
    List of the queues with the work item status.

    Top 5 business applications in the last 7 days
    Vertical bar reports of the top 5 business applications used by the Robotic Process Automation (RPA) bot processes in the last 7 days.

    License utilization
    Semi-donut reports of the license utilization of unattended and attended robots.

    Lists view

    From the list icon (List icon.), you can configure a bot process record and create a package, shared parameter, queue, and robot. You can also view the installed RPA plugins, alerts, and process jobs.

    Help center

    Help Center provides users with the information they need, and tells users what they can accomplish while they're using a configurable workspace. Help Center content appears in the right sidebar when the user clicks the help icon. If Help Center content exists for the current UI page, then the help icon has an indicator (help center icon indicator.). Multiple help topics for the same page are available in Help Center.
